Preparing for bank account reconciliation in Continia Banking

Before you start using working with the bank account reconciliation, we recommend closing all the open bank account ledger entries. You can select a bank account and make a suggestion for a specific date. This suggestion helps you to close bank entries up to the date when you start using Continia Banking. This way, the system searches and matches the relevant bank entries only. To close bank entries

Before starting reconciliation, you’ll need to close your bank entries to ensure that old, irrelevant transactions don’t interfere.

To start bank account reconciliation:

  1. On the Bank Acc. Reconciliation page, select Home > Suggest Lines.
  2. On the Suggest Bank Acc. Recon. Lines dialog box, navigate to the Date fields to select the dates and select Ok.
  3. On the action bar, select Matching > Match Automatically.
  4. Make sure that the amount in the Total Balance field is the same as the amount in the Statement Ending Balance field and fill in the Statement Date.

To close old statements from Bank Transactions - Continia Banking

If you have outdated statements that need to be addressed before starting reconciliation, you can close them using the Bank Transactions - Continia Banking page. This step ensures your records are clean and up to date.

To close old statements from Bank Transactions - Continia Banking:

  1. Use the Search icon, search for Bank Transactions - Continia Banking and select the related link.
  2. On the Bank Transactions - Continia Banking page, in the left panel, set the following filters to find the data you need: Bank Account No. (enter the bank account you want to close records for), Record Type (Account Statement), and Record Subtype (Header).
  3. After filtering, select the Imported to Company cell and on the action bar select Set Imported to Company.
